Output eec3fd77218699db1beaf33baf9d6c8012b0fb6a71588d064e0b3714f124e808:19

value
398825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7c449595c51e6ec958c58858009ed6b11fa932c OP_EQUAL
address
3NpVA5mhXaofXFrKpN3FDbJZj3nwoGUoGx
transaction
eec3fd77218699db1beaf33baf9d6c8012b0fb6a71588d064e0b3714f124e808
spent
true